Bill Nighy stars as the suave thespian sleuth in this BBC Radio 4 full-cast dramatisation Life is good for Charles Paris. He's moved back in with his estranged wife, and has landed a plum stage role as Sir Toby Belch in Twelfth Night. But it can't last. First his attempts to woo Frances fall flat, then the play's director is taken ill with gastric trouble. His replacement, Romanian wunderkind Alex Radelescu, is determined to take the play in a radical new direction - with or without Charles. When a second member of the company falls sick, Charles begins to suspect a poisoner is on the loose - and the next victim could be him. Can he unmask the culprit before this comedy turns into a tragedy? Adapted by Jeremy Front, this engaging dramatisation stars Bill Nighy as Charles Paris, with Suzanne Burden as Frances, Jon Glover as Maurice and Julian Rhind-Tutt as Alex Radelescu. Simon Brett is a British author known for his comedic mystery novels. He is best known for his long-running series featuring amateur detective Charles Paris and the elderly sleuth Mrs. Pargeter. Brett's writing style is witty and lighthearted, often incorporating humor and satire into his mysteries. He has made significant contributions to the cozy mystery genre, blending traditional whodunit elements with clever wordplay and engaging characters. One of his most famous works is "A Nice Class of Corpse," the first book in the Charles Paris series. Brett's works have entertained readers for decades with their delightful mix of mystery and humor.
